The Abracon O-C25AA is a 10MHz precision oven-controlled crystal oscillator (OCXO) with an SC-cut crystal, sine-wave output, and ultra-low phase noise of -162dBc/Hz maximum at 100kHz. It provides ±1ppb frequency stability over -40°C to +70°C and is housed in a compact 25mm x 25mm package.

Part Description

The O-C25AA is a 10 MHz precision OCXO with a sine-wave output. It uses an internally temperature-controlled oven to maintain stable crystal operation across changing ambient conditions.

Key characteristics include:

  • Nominal frequency: 10 MHz
  • Oscillator type: Oven-controlled crystal oscillator (OCXO)
  • Crystal type: SC-cut crystal
  • Output waveform: Sine wave
  • Frequency stability: ±1 ppb over -40°C to +70°C
  • Phase noise: Up to -162 dBc/Hz at a 100 kHz offset
  • Package size: 25 mm × 25 mm
  • Manufacturer: Abracon

The ultra-low phase-noise performance is especially valuable in systems where clock purity directly affects measurement resolution, signal quality, spectral performance, or synchronization accuracy.
